WitrynaAn additive inverse of a number is defined as the value, which on adding with the original number results in zero value. It is the value we add to a number to yield zero. Suppose, a is the original number, then its additive inverse will be minus of a i.e.,-a, such that; a+ (-a) = a – a = 0. The multiplicative inverse of -8 is -1/8 or -0.125 WitrynaThe additive inverse of a number is what you add to a number to create the sum of zero. So in other words, the additive inverse of x is another number, y, as long as the sum of x + y equals zero. The additive inverse of x is equal and opposite in sign to it (so, y = -x or vice versa). Since (3)+ (-3)=0 then 3 is the Additive inverse of -3.

WitrynaWhat is Additive Inverse? Additive inverse refers to any number that when added to the original number gives the result as zero. For instance, the additive inverse of 8 is -8 as 8 + (-8) = 0. It is possible to get the additive inverse of negative numbers too.
